Lehman Hot Springs YouTube
Lehman Springs Oregon. Web lehman hot springs is a hot springs resort in oregon. Web best of lehman springs:
The hot springs were first used by native americans before being discovered. Web best of lehman springs: Web lehman hot springs is a hot springs resort in oregon.
The hot springs were first used by native americans before being discovered. The hot springs were first used by native americans before being discovered. Web best of lehman springs: Web lehman hot springs is a hot springs resort in oregon.